The Western and Atlantic Baggage Car No. 1866 was the baggage car that was included with the General O27 Gauge Sets beginning in 1959 and would continue to be produced until 1962.
Created on a simulated wood sided baggage car, the body is painted YELLOW, and the roof is painted BROWN along with the heat-stamped lettering. The eagle and shield is a decal. This car is not illuminated through an opaque window shell. Came with arch-bar trucks that have die-cast solid non-operating couplers with no self-centering at each end. There are no variations. |
